Invocation to the Earth, for 24-part mixed chorus (2021) Instrumentation | Soprano 1., Soprano 2., Soprano 3., Soprano 4., Soprano 5., Soprano 6., Alto 1., Alto 2., Alto 3., Alto 4., Alto 5., Alto 6., Tenor 1., Tenor 2., Tenor 3., Tenor 4., Tenor 5., Tenor 6., Bass 1., Bass 2., Bass 3., Bass 4., Bass 5., Bass 6. Duration | 10 min. Premiere | Palau de la Música (Barcelona) | 12th of November 2021 | Cor de Cambra de Palau, Simon Halsey (conductor). Text | William Worthword (1770-1850). Comments | Invocation to the Earth is a work commissioned by the Fundació Orfeó Català - Palau de la Música within the framework of the Barcelona Creació Sonora. The composer has chosen a poem by William Wordsworth that deals with the purification of the earth from all its evils and misfortunes through a rite performed by a spirit from beyond. The work is written in 24 voices and is conceived as a great melody that weaves the work from beginning to end, intertwined with a texture of varying complexity that musically illustrates what the text expresses. ___________________ Scores | Influx Sheet Music (Edició en PDF).
